Stomach pain and dyspepsia are considered to be caused by gastritis, gastroesophageal reflux, gastric cancer and other diseases. The treatment methods are as follows:

1. Patients with gastritis and

gastritis can generally be treated with omeprazole enteric-coated capsules, bismuth potassium citrate, metronidazole capsules and other drugs according to the doctor's advice to improve symptoms.

2. Patients with gastroesophageal reflux and gastroesophageal

reflux can usually be treated with hydrotalcite granules, famotidine tablets, domperidone tablets and other drugs under the guidance of doctors to relieve discomfort.

3. Patients with gastric cancer who

meet the surgical indications should be treated in a timely manner, such as standard surgery, extended surgery, etc., and some patients can also take radiotherapy, chemotherapy, etc.
